Buyology 101

WHERE LEFT BRAIN MEETS RIGHT

When considering web design for your audience, it’s important to know your audience, and more importantly, how their brain will react to your web site content.

“Buyology” refers to a reconciliation process that occurs in the consumer’s brain wherein the right (creative, passionate) brain desires something, and the left (analytical, logical) brain sets about validating that desire.  When properly tailored, neuromarketing can capitalize on that process by evoking the emotional response needed to create the desire for your product or service. The validation part of the formula is all about value (what will THIS do for ME?). Fill in these blanks in the mind of the consumer and your brand will reach its buyological best: “I want this because [blank]” and “it’s a great value because [blank]”.

Do you know that “They” say a potential customer must encounter your name and/or logo no less than seven times before they bond with your brand?  This is no new concept. In Ye Olde Days, it was called TOMA (Top Of Mind Awareness). Consistent exposure tailored to your product or service is essential to reaching, resonating with, and retaining your customer base.
